Another question for you, Sensio: As an American, I've never heard of the "HYBER" brand battery (into which you're building your gimmick)and Google "shopping" produced no hits for that brand. Perhaps it's well-known in Europe; But even so, it'll be strange and unfamiliar (i.e, suspicious)to American audiences, which is unfortunate.

Further, since your battery has a novel looking solid black body, it may not be easy or convincing to paste an "Energizer" or "Everready" label over the HYBER label.

Has this issue come up before? Do you have suggestions how purchasers might give your battery a look that would be more familiar to audiences in the Americas?

@Jonathan1000: The HYBER brand is made by us because otherwise if we put a sticker of a brand on the battery, then there would be copyright issues. So we create the stickers with this in mind.

Now, the battery is identical to a 9V rechargeable battery. You may find similar on ebay and the casing is exactly the same. The sticker on our battery also states "Rechargeable battery for 9V applications" as the normal ones do.

To our experience nobody has ever cared about this issue.
The reasons seem to be a) that noname stuff is used more and more these days due to the evasion of chinese products b) people are familiar with 9V batteries but never memorised or paid that special attention to notice any difference.

I am the longest in time user of this prop (I tested it long before sharing it with others) and for almost one and a half year noboby ever questioned the prop and I mean laymen as well as magicians. To put it simply, speks can't grasp how this item may communicate to you given that you don't come suspiciously close it.

This is the beauty of the "invisible force" behind its secret.

I have just discovered this thread, and it is a bit of a shock. Firstly, the technology used in Feelings is very different from that used in Pro Mystic's device. Feelings uses movement/position activated transmitters. The first product to apply movement activated technology to achieve these types of effects (a very creative idea, if I do say so myself) was T•3, by my company Taylor Imagineering. Lab Co then came out with movement activated transmitters as part of their latest version of UFO. Lab Co and I have come to an agreement on that. No such agreement has been reached on this use of my concept for Feelings. I have contacted the creator and am currently waiting for a response
